South Africa 'Red Cross' Medals & Epaulettes (D.H. RAINE - 289 V.A.D.)
This early group of 'South African Red Cross' medals and epaulettes, consists of three medals, a solid silver and enamel proficiency medal awarded to 'D.H. RAINE, No 4111', a brass and enamel medal for three years service and a copper 'PRO PATRIA' medal, presented by the 'Durban Recruiting Committee', plus a pair of red epaulettes with white metal shoulder titles of the '289 Voluntary Aid Detachment'. They're all in good condition with the epaulettes measuring 12cm x 5cm, and the silver medal weighing 16.1g.
